Hi i seem to have a problem with my shrimps. They have some white fuzz on their noses or something. But they seem to be fine just grazing and swimming around. Any cause for alertness?
Yes, it can be cause for concern as over time it does start to affect the shrimp. The problem is too since it lives on the exoskeleton of the shrimp, that when they molt, another shrimp goes and eats the molt, and then they get infected with the parasite too. They are actually little worms and looking closely at them, you can see the worms moving.
